The leather trade faces several global challenges. This article delves into these issues and offers guidance for B2B businesses on navigating them.
Supply chain disruptions due to geopolitical tensions, natural disasters, and pandemics can significantly impact leather exports. Developing contingency plans is essential for resilience.
Increasing consumer demand for sustainable products puts pressure on leather manufacturers. B2B companies must adopt sustainable practices to align with market expectations.
Compliance with varying international regulations can be complex. B2B businesses must stay informed and adapt to local laws to avoid penalties.
The rise of synthetic leather alternatives presents competition for traditional leather products. B2B companies must differentiate their offerings to maintain market share.
By understanding and addressing these global challenges, B2B leather businesses can navigate the complexities of the leather trade more effectively.
